为什么电信流量无服务器
-
电信流量无服务器的原因有以下几点。
首先,电信流量无服务器的理念源于无服务器计算的发展。无服务器计算是一种新型的应用程序架构模式,它将应用的运行环境从传统的物理服务器或虚拟机迁移到弹性的、按需分配的计算资源上。这种架构模式的优势在于可以大幅度降低开发者的运维成本,提高应用的可扩展性。电信行业作为信息技术的重要应用领域之一,也逐渐意识到无服务器计算能够为其带来的巨大潜力。
其次,电信流量无服务器的实现需要结合云计算、边缘计算和网络功能虚拟化等技术。云计算提供了弹性的计算和存储资源,可以满足电信流量的高并发处理需求。边缘计算将计算节点放置在离用户更近的位置,可以减少延迟和带宽消耗,提高用户的体验。网络功能虚拟化则可以将传统的网络设备虚拟化为软件,提供更灵活、可扩展的网络服务。这些技术的结合使得电信流量无服务器成为可能。
此外,电信流量无服务器还需要解决一些挑战。首先是安全性问题,电信行业作为关键信息基础设施,对数据的安全性要求非常高。因此,无服务器架构需要加强对数据的保护和隔离,确保用户的隐私不被泄露。其次是可靠性问题,电信流量无服务器需要能够处理海量的数据和请求,因此必须保证系统的高可用性和容错性。最后是成本问题,虽然无服务器计算可以降低运维成本,但是电信行业的规模庞大,对计算资源的需求也非常巨大,因此需要在成本控制方面做好平衡。
综上所述,电信流量无服务器是电信行业应对日益增长的流量需求和提高服务质量的重要手段。通过结合无服务器计算、云计算、边缘计算和网络功能虚拟化等技术,可以实现电信流量的高效处理和管理。然而,电信流量无服务器也面临一些挑战,需要进一步研究和探索。
1年前 -
电信流量无服务器是指在电信行业中,传统的服务器架构被取代,采用无服务器架构来处理和管理网络流量。以下是电信流量无服务器的几个主要原因:
-
弹性和自动扩缩容:电信流量需要动态地根据用户的需求进行扩容和缩容。传统的服务器架构需要手动配置和管理服务器的数量和容量,而无服务器架构能够根据网络流量的变化自动调整资源的分配,实现弹性和自动化的扩缩容。
-
成本效益:无服务器架构允许按照实际使用的资源量付费,避免了资源浪费和不必要的成本。传统的服务器架构需要预先购买和配置服务器,并且需要付出额外的成本用于维护和管理服务器的运行,而无服务器架构能够根据实际使用情况灵活调整资源,并减少管理和维护的成本。
-
高可用性和容错性:电信行业对于流量的连续性和可用性要求非常高。传统的服务器架构有单点故障的风险,一旦服务器发生故障,整个流量处理过程可能受到影响。而无服务器架构采用分布式的方式,使得流量能够在多个可用区域和数据中心中进行处理,提高了系统的可用性和容错性。
-
灵活和可伸缩性:电信流量的峰值和波动性很大,需要在短时间内处理大量的流量。传统的服务器架构可能需要额外的资源和时间来应对峰值流量,而无服务器架构能够通过自动扩容和弹性的资源分配,在短时间内处理大量的流量,并在流量减少时自动缩减资源,提高了系统的灵活性和可伸缩性。
-
快速部署和迭代:电信行业需要快速响应市场需求和变化,并不断进行产品的迭代和更新。传统的服务器架构需要长时间的规划、采购和部署,而无服务器架构能够快速进行应用程序的部署和更新,并且能够实现敏捷的开发和迭代,提高了业务的响应速度和灵活性。
总而言之,电信流量无服务器为电信行业带来了弹性、自动扩缩容、成本效益、高可用性和容错性、灵活可伸缩性、快速部署与迭代等多重优势,使电信运营商能够更好地应对市场需求和变化,提供稳定、高效、可靠的服务。
1年前 -
-
电信流量无服务器的实现原理可以从方法、操作流程等方面进行讲解。在回答这个问题之前,我们先来了解一下什么是无服务器(Serverless)架构。
无服务器架构是一种云计算模型,开发者无需关心服务器的管理和维护,而是将开发的重点放在业务逻辑的实现上。在无服务器架构中,开发者只需要编写函数代码,将其上传到云平台,由云平台根据请求来动态分配资源并运行这些函数。因此,无服务器架构通常被认为是按需分配资源的事件驱动执行模型。
而电信流量无服务器是将无服务器架构应用于电信行业,主要解决电信运营商在应对流量高峰时的资源调配问题。在传统的电信网络架构中,运营商需要部署大量的服务器来应对高峰时段的流量需求,这不仅增加了维护成本,还可能导致资源浪费。而使用无服务器架构,运营商可以根据实际需求动态分配和释放资源,提高资源利用率并降低成本。
下面,我们将从方法、操作流程等方面来讲解电信流量无服务器的实现原理。
一、方法
电信流量无服务器的实现可以采用以下几种方法:- 基于函数计算:运营商将业务逻辑拆分成多个小的函数,每个函数负责处理特定的任务。当有流量请求到达时,云平台根据请求调用相应的函数进行处理。这种方法可以实现按需分配资源,并且具有良好的弹性和扩展性。
- 基于容器技术:运营商将业务逻辑封装为容器,并将容器部署在云平台上。当流量请求到达时,云平台根据请求自动创建和销毁容器,实现资源的动态分配。这种方法可以提高应用的可靠性和可伸缩性。
- 基于无服务器架构:运营商将业务逻辑拆分成多个独立的函数,将函数上传到云平台上,并根据请求动态调用函数。这种方法可以实现精细化的资源管理,避免资源浪费,并提高系统的弹性和可扩展性。
二、操作流程
电信流量无服务器的实现流程包括以下几个步骤:- 业务设计:根据运营商的实际需求,设计合适的业务逻辑和流程。这包括确定需要处理的任务、函数的划分与规划,并根据业务特点进行性能和容错设计。
- 函数开发:根据业务设计的要求,开发相应的函数代码。这需要开发者具备相应的编程技能和云平台的使用经验。函数的开发可以采用多种编程语言,如Java、Python和Node.js等。
- 函数上传:将开发好的函数代码上传到云平台上。云平台会为每个函数分配一个唯一的标识符,以方便后续的调用和管理。上传的函数可以包括初始化代码、事件处理代码和清理代码等。
- 流量调度:当流量请求到达时,云平台根据请求的内容将流量分配给相应的函数进行处理。这可以通过负载均衡和队列机制来实现,以保证请求的平均分配和任务的顺序执行。
- 资源管理:云平台根据实际的流量情况来动态调整资源的分配。当流量高峰时,云平台可以自动创建更多的函数实例来应对需求;当流量低谷时,云平台可以释放多余的资源,以降低成本。
- 监控和调优:运营商需要对流量无服务器系统进行监控和调优,以保证系统的稳定性和性能。监控可以包括函数的执行时间、资源的利用率和队列的长度等指标,通过分析这些指标可以发现瓶颈和优化的空间。
总结起来,电信流量无服务器通过将业务逻辑拆分成小的函数,并根据实际需求动态分配资源,实现了资源的按需分配和高效利用。这种架构模式可以提高电信运营商的服务弹性和可扩展性,并降低成本和维护负担。
1年前